UNEP Adaptation Gap Report 2020
According to the 2020 Adaptation Gap Report, released on 14th January by the UN Environment Programme (UNEP), as temperatures rise and climate change impacts intensify, nations must urgently step up action to adapt to the new climate reality or face serious costs, damages and losses.
- Adaptation means reducing the fallout among communities and increasing their capacity to deal with climate-related disasters such as floods and drought.
- It is a vital pillar of the landmark 2015 Paris accord, which aims to chart a path away from catastrophic warming.
